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$133.75 | 11.619% | $149.2904 | $149.29 | $149.30 | $149.30 |
Purchase #2 | $58.81 | 3.125% | $60.6478 | $60.65 | $60.65 | $60.60 |
Purchase #3 | $60.26 | 13.337% | $68.2969 | $68.30 | $68.30 | $68.30 |
Purchase #4 | $50.45 | 5.803% | $53.3776 | $53.38 | $53.40 | $53.40 |
Purchase #5 | $242.28 | 9.872% | $266.1979 | $266.20 | $266.20 | $266.20 |
Purchase #6 | $58.83 | 4.263% | $61.3379 | $61.34 | $61.35 | $61.30 |
Purchase #7 | $154.83 | 5.706% | $163.6646 | $163.66 | $163.65 | $163.70 |
7 purchase totals = | $759.21 | $822.8131 | $822.82 | $822.85 | $822.80 |
